Gabriel SS24 KTM are proud to announce their rider line-up and plans, as they head into 2024 all guns blazing. Becoming an official partner of KTM Austria and KTM UK for the 2024 season, Gabriel SS24 KTM will attack the full MXGP season and EMX250 Championship, as well as the Dirt Store ACU British Championship.

With two new riders joining the team for 2024, Josh Gilbert will lead the way, as he competes in the full MXGP series as well as the British Championship, aboard his KTM 450 SX-F. Alongside him will be Dutchman Cas Valk, who has his eyes set on the EMX250 Championship, as well as making his mark in the British Championship in the MX2 class. Cas will also wildcard some MXGP rounds, equipped with his 250 SX-F.

Backed by the support of KTM, Gabriel SS24 KTM will take on the full MXGP calendar in 2024, in what will be their debut season of competing in the full series. Josh Gilbert will also be competing in his first full MXGP season, after a successful 2023 in his domestic series in Britain.

Josh Gilbert – MXGP: “I’m really happy to be joining the Gabriel SS24 KTM team for the 2024 season. Massive thanks to the team for giving me the opportunity to race on the World stage, and show my full potential in both the British & World Championship. I can’t wait to get started.”

Gabriel SS24 KTM will also make their first attempt at tackling the hotly contested EMX250 Championship, with 18-year-old Cas Valk. The 2022 EMX125 Champion will compete in the EMX250 class in what will be his second season, and will be aiming his sights at the top step.

Cas Valk – EMX250: “I’m super happy to be riding for the Gabriel SS24 KTM team for the 2024 season. I will compete in the EMX250 class and the British championship. I will do some MX2 races as well! A big thanks to KTM for picking me up and supporting me with the official material. I’m looking forward to getting started!”

After stepping into a Team Manager role in 2023, Shaun Simpson will now apply his full focus on helping the team develop and succeed on the big stage in 2024, adopting his management role full-time.
